Interview- the interview starts with information on the singer Taylor Swift, this allows the reader to get an understanding of who she is and what she does. The
way the interview is set of is very clear to read as the questions are in bold so stand out from the answers. The interview is written in the style of a newspaper
article so it is very clear and easy to read. Of the second page there is a quote that has been made bigger which grabs the readers attention. As it is a long
interview it makes the reader want to read on and find what she actually says about “stumbling out of a club”. On the last column of the interview is has been
written around the picture which makes it easier and more clear to read rather than typing over it. The interview is written in black in a small font although it is
small it is easy to read as it is on a plain white background. It is very clear to know who is interviewing who as the questions are in bold and the replies are in
normal font.
